Local tips
- Arrive early to secure the best camping spots, especially during peak seasons.
- Bring plenty of water and snacks, as amenities are limited in the area.
- Don’t forget your camera; the views are breathtaking at sunrise and sunset.
- Check weather conditions before your visit to ensure a safe and enjoyable experience.
- Explore nearby trails for hiking; they offer diverse landscapes and opportunities for wildlife sightings.

Getting There
-
Car
If you're traveling by car, start from the town of Grass Valley, Oregon. Head east on Highway 197. After approximately 8 miles, turn left onto BLM Access Road. Continue on this road for about 2 miles. You will see signs for Macks Canyon Recreation Area. Once you reach the site, there is parking available.
-
Public Transportation
Public transportation options are limited in Wheeler County. However, you can take a local bus service to Grass Valley. From there, you will need to arrange for a taxi or rideshare service to get to Macks Canyon Recreation Area, as there is no direct public transport to the site. Be sure to check local schedules for the bus service, as they may vary.
-
Biking
For the adventurous, biking is an option. If you are staying in Grass Valley, you can cycle on Highway 197. However, be cautious as it can be a busy road. The ride to Macks Canyon Recreation Area is about 10 miles one-way and may take roughly an hour depending on your biking speed. Ensure you have a good map and follow the same directions as for driving.
